Texas Instruments PCM3140-Q1 Audio ADCs
Texas Instruments PCM3140-Q1 Audio ADCs are quad-channel 768kHz Burr-Brown™ audio ADCs with 106dB Signal to Noise Ratio (SNR). These audio ADCs support line and microphone inputs and allow single-ended and differential input configurations. The PCM3140-Q1 ADCs also support simultaneous sampling of up to four analog channels or eight digital channels for the Pulse Density Modulation (PDM) microphone input. These audio ADCs with high-performance features can be powered from a single supply of 3.3V or 1.8V. This makes the device an excellent choice for space-constrained audio systems in far-field microphone recording applications. The PCM3140-Q1 devices are qualified for automotive applications.The PCM3140-Q1 ADCs integrate programable channel gain, digital volume control, programmable microphone bias voltage, Phase-Locked Loop (PLL), programmable high-pass filter, biquad filters, and low-latency filter modes. These audio ADCs operate at -40°C to 125°C temperature range and come in a 24-pin VQFN package. The PCM3140-Q1 ADCs are ideal for microphone array systems, voice-activated digital assistants, teleconferencing systems, and security and surveillance systems.
Features
- Multichannel high-performance ADCs:
- 4-channel analog microphones or line-in
- 8-channel digital PDM microphones or combination of analog and digital microphones
- ADC line and microphone differential input performance:
- 106dB Dynamic Range (DR)
- -98dB THD+N
- ADC channel summing mode, DR performance:
- 109dB, 2-channel summing
- 112dB, 4-channel summing
- ADC input voltage:
- Differential, 2VRMS full-scale inputs
- Single-ended, 1VRMS full-scale inputs
- ADC sample rate (fS) = 8kHz to 768kHz frequency range
- Programmable channel settings:
- 0dB to 42dB channel gain, 1dB steps
- -100dB to 27dB digital volume control
- Gain calibration with 0.1dB resolution
- Phase calibration with 163ns resolution
- Programmable microphone bias or supply voltage generation
- Low-latency signal processing filter selection
- Programmable HPF and biquad digital filters
- Automatic Gain Controller (AGC)
- I2C or SPI controls
- Integrated high-performance audio PLL
- Automatic clock divider setting configurations
- Audio serial data interface:
- Format: TDM, I2S, or Left-Justified (LJ)
- Word length: 16-bits, 20-bits, 24-bits, or 32-bits
- Controller or target interface
- 3.3V or 1.8V single-supply operation
- 3.3V or 1.8V I/O-supply operation
- Power consumption for 1.8V AVDD supply:
- 8.5mW/channel at 16kHz sample rate
- 9.2mW/channel at 48kHz sample rate
